Check Network Selection: Phantom primarily supports Solana, but cross-chain bridging and tokens can complicate things. Ensure you're on the right network, especially if using multi-chain assets.
Clear Cache: Browser extension users can clear cached data to eliminate display bugs. This might temporarily log you out but often resolves token display errors.
Want more on token management with Phantom? Check out the token-management guide.
Phantom Wallet Cannot Connect: Troubleshooting Steps
Ever experienced Phantom wallet cannot connect issues? It’s rarely the wallet itself—often external factors are at play.
Common causes and fixes:
Network or RPC Issues: Phantom relies on Solana's network nodes. If there’s congestion or RPC endpoint problems, connections fail. Switching RPC endpoints (when possible) or waiting out Solana network congestion helps.
Browser Extension Conflicts: Conflicts with other extensions or out-of-date browser versions might block Phantom connections. Disabling other wallets or updating your browser often clears this.
Firewall or VPN Restrictions: Some VPNs or firewalls block wallet traffic. Try disabling these temporarily. If you rely on VPN for privacy, check that it supports Web3 traffic.
Wallet Lock or Session Timeouts: Phantom locks for security after inactivity. Unlocking with your PIN or biometrics refreshes the connection.
My experience with Phantom connecting issues was often fixed by simply restarting my browser or switching devices. For more about device differences, see mobile-vs-desktop.
Phantom Wallet Swap Not Working: What To Do
Swapping tokens inside Phantom is convenient but sometimes swap operations fail or don't initiate.
Here’s what I've noticed causes phantom wallet swap not working:
Insufficient SOL for Gas Fees: Solana requires SOL to pay gas, even for swaps. If your SOL balance is low, the transaction won’t go through. Top up with some SOL for smooth swapping.
Slippage Settings Too Tight: DeFi swapping can fail if slippage tolerance is set too low. Increasing slippage slightly (e.g., from 0.1% to 0.5%) often fixes this.
Router or Aggregator Issues: Phantom uses swap aggregators routing across DEXs. Sometimes aggregator frontends have bugs or liquidity dries up on certain pairs—checking other swap methods can help.
Network Congestion or Timeout: High network activity can make swaps time out. Retrying once the network calms down usually works.
Also, it pays to check out token-swap-features for a fuller picture of what to expect.
Phantom Wallet Transaction Failed: Common Causes
Getting "phantom wallet transaction failed" messages is frustrating. Failures can stem from multiple on-chain and wallet-side reasons.
Here’s what I typically investigate:
Token Allowance & Approval Issues: If the smart contract you interact with requires token approval, failure to grant or revoke it properly can cause transaction failure.
Incorrect Network or Token: Sending tokens on the wrong network or to unsupported addresses leads to failed TXs.
Gas Fee and Priority Settings: Insufficient priority fees or bad gas estimation sometimes results in failed transactions. Phantom supports EIP-1559-style fees on Solana; make sure your fees match network demand.
Smart Contract Bugs: DeFi protocols occasionally upgrade contracts; transactions routed to deprecated contracts fail.
Nonce Conflicts or Replay Attacks: Rare on Solana, but if transactions are reordered, pending TXs might clash and cause failures.
To dive deeper into gas fee handling, see gas-fee-management.
Pending Transactions Stuck? How To Clear Them
Phantom wallet pending transaction stuck bugs can clog your activity and leave you puzzled.
Here’s a step-by-step I follow to fix this:
Confirm Network Status: Use Solana explorers to verify if your transaction is truly pending or dropped.
Cancel or Speed Up Transactions: Unlike EVM wallets, Phantom has limited manual nonce control, but some versions offer speed-up/cancel options. Keep an eye out for these updates.
Reconnect or Restart Wallet: Refreshing connection sometimes clears stuck states.
Reset Wallet Session (Use Cautiously): Logging out and restoring from seed phrase can reset the session cache but be sure to have your recovery phrase secured.
Pending transactions impact your DeFi interactions — so clearing them fast helps resume seamless activity.
Authorization Errors: Why They Happen and How To Fix
Phantom wallet authorization error messages pop up mostly during contract approvals or dApp connections.
What’s behind these errors?
Approval Limits: Some DeFi platforms ask for unlimited token allowance for convenience; Phantom flags this, and you can deny or adjust limits manually.
Expired Sessions: Wallet dApps sessions might expire, requiring you to reconnect and authorize again.
Phishing or Suspicious Requests: Phantom tries to block suspicious operations; if you reject an approval due to security concerns, errors show.
How I handle them:
Security Tips for Avoiding Phantom Wallet Issues
Many wallet problems trace back to security missteps. Here're some best practices I've learned:
Revoke Token Approvals Frequently: Unlimited token allowances are like leaving your front door wide open. Take a few minutes to revoke old or unused approvals.
Beware Malicious dApps: Always verify dApps' URLs, especially when authorizing transactions. Phantom’s phishing warnings help but don't rely solely on them.
Use Biometric Authentication: Lock Phantom with Face ID or fingerprint for a quick yet secure access method.
Seed Phrase Safety: Never enter your seed phrase on websites or apps. Keep it offline and in a safe place.
For a thorough security checklist, visit our security-tips page.
Backup and Recovery: Safety Nets for Unexpected Problems
Losing access to Phantom wallet can happen. Phone loss, app crashes, or corrupted data are scary but manageable with backups.
Options to consider:
Seed Phrase: The gold standard for recovery. Write it down securely and double-check for accuracy.
Social or Cloud Recovery: Some wallets offer social or encrypted cloud backup. Phantom doesn’t natively support these yet, which means self-custody responsibility weighs heavier.
Multiple Devices Backup: Setting up Phantom on desktop and mobile devices means you have an alternate access point if one device fails.
If you want to go in-depth about recovery options, backup-recovery is a helpful resource.
Final Thoughts on Handling Phantom Wallet Challenges
Phantom is user-friendly but no software wallet is without quirks and risks. What I've found is that most issues come down to understanding token visibility, network connectivity, and transaction mechanics. Keeping a close eye on approvals, gas fees, and updates minimizes hiccups.
If phantom wallet swap not working or token missing vex you, patience combined with practical fixes works wonders. Don’t hesitate to revisit essentials like network choice and token add-ons.
Remember: Phantom is your interface to a rich DeFi world on Solana. Mastering these troubleshooting steps means less downtime and more time earning, staking, and swapping.
For readers diving into staking specifics, visit staking-overview. And if your questions linger, our faq-general covers broad concerns.
Ready to keep your Phantom experience smooth? Bookmark this guide and check back as the wallet evolves.